This is a Digital Photo and Release Tournament.


Any species counts! Even a ladyfish!

Who can compete?

Everyone!!! The amateur tournament is open to anyone with a fishing rod, a digital camera, and some sort of craft that is paddle powered (it does not have to specifically be a kayak). Someone who qualifies as a pro can fish the amateur tournament, but only if they did not fish in the pro event (you can only fish one of the tournaments).

How do we keep our fish alive for weigh-in?

We promote catch and release, so this is a "photo release" tournament where every angler must provide his or her own digital camera. Fish will be photographed against an official measuring stick while out on the water. During "weigh-in" we will download the images which will be viewable to all on a large screen.

What are we fishing for?

Anything!!! This is an "inch by inch" format, where any species of fish can count toward your overall score. You are scored by the cumulative inches of the measurements of the single largest fish of any species. Fish are photographed against the official ruler and rounded DOWN to the nearest inch.

What types of lures and bait can we use?

Only artificial lures and flies will be allowed.. Scented baits such as Berkely Gulp and Bass Assassin Slurp will be allowed, but no live or cut bait will be permitted. Treble hooks are permitted on lures, but we ask that you excersize caution as these can be dangerous in a kayak.

What are the prizes?

Winners will be based on "Most inches of fish caught", "Largest Fish Caught", "Most Species of Fish Caught", "Lady Angler with Most Inches of Fish Caught", "Lady Angler with Most Inches of Fish Caught", "Junior Angler (Less Than 18 Years Old)with Most Inches of Fish Caught", and "Mystery Fish".
